ABSTRACT

Tunnelling equipment design and manufacturing capabilities have made enormous progress in recent years, resulting in increased machine productivity and lower operating costs. However the hardware itself is only half the equation, with software in the form of the manufacturer’s continued involvement through extended service support being the other half. The paper covers various forms of user/supplier partnerships in equipment service and provides actual examples of such associations at major project sites in Asia.
